Course Content

• Intellectual Property Rights in Real Estate Development
• Real Estate Licensing and IP Protection: Compliance and Best Practices
• Protecting Architectural Designs and Building Plans: Copyright and Design Patents
• Trade Secrets and Confidential Information in Real Estate Transactions
• IP Due Diligence in Real Estate Acquisitions and Disposals
• Licensing and Franchising in the Real Estate Industry
• Brand Protection and Trademark Management in Real Estate
• Digital Assets and IP in Real Estate Marketing and Sales
• Dispute Resolution and Litigation in Real Estate IP Cases
